Output eb6e8c59e8107f43064f8d79d404320b6369f300e1f61e34abb1a0e28b909508:4

value
2539855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b53d4c4642b19db9f5b48e30a40f4759d09484cf OP_EQUALVERIFY OP_CHECKSIG
address
1HXJjn5xbXEhuv2rZGePYMXdBdgjmhddYR
transaction
eb6e8c59e8107f43064f8d79d404320b6369f300e1f61e34abb1a0e28b909508
spent
true